HOA Vendor Contract Review: Protecting the Association in Every Agreement
Every vendor agreement an association signs carries risk as well as cost. A consistent review process protects the community's budget and shields the board from exposure buried in the fine print.
Insurance and indemnification
Vendors working on association property should carry adequate insurance and name the HOA as additional insured. Indemnification language decides who's responsible when something goes wrong — it's worth getting right.
Scope, pricing, and term
Clear scope, transparent pricing, and a sensible term protect the association from disputes and runaway costs. Multi-year terms and escalators especially deserve a second look.
